Power Effectiveness Considerations
Thinking about energy efficiency is important when picking a skylight for your home, as it can greatly affect your utility bills and total comfort. Look for skylights with low-E coverings, which show infrared light while permitting visible light to pass through, minimizing air conditioning expenses in summer. Pay focus to the skylight's positioning; strategically placing it can maximize daylight while reducing warmth direct exposure.
The Importance of Proper Positioning and Positioning
Correct positioning and positioning of your skylight not just boosts natural illumination but also optimizes power effectiveness in your home. Take into consideration elements like the direction your home faces; south-facing skylights normally supply the most light. By very carefully picking the best area and angle for your skylight, you'll enjoy brighter rooms while reducing dependence on man-made illumination, profiting both your wellness and energy bills.

Can I Mount a Skylight in an Existing Roofing System?
Yes, you can install a skylight in an existing roofing system, however it's vital to examine your roof covering's framework and products. Working with an expert can assure correct installment and prevent possible leaks or damage.
What Allows Are Required for Skylight Installment?
You'll likely need a building permit for skylight installation, depending on your local laws. Contact your city or region office to assure you've obtained all required licenses prior to starting your project.

Exist Skylight Options for Flat Roofs?
Yes, there are skylight choices for flat roofing systems. You can choose from different styles like curb-mounted or flush-mounted skylights, created particularly for flat surface areas, making certain appropriate water drainage and suitable light access into your room.
